As a Senior Manager for Digital Technology Policies Controls and Standards you will provide leadership for the development and maintenance of cybersecurity policies technical standards procedures and control requirements. Your role will ensure strategic objectives supporting business outcomes reducing digital risk securing information assets and aligning with Best Practice frameworks.
On a Typical Day You Will:
Collaborate with key stakeholders from various departments to gather input and ensure policies meet operational needs and regulatory requirements across global jurisdictions.
Perform research and analysis of external control environments to ensure current regulatory and legal requirements are reflected in the Digital Technology Policy Framework.
Establish a cross-functional policy review committee to provide oversight and feedback on policy development and revisions.
Create new policies standards and procedures as required.
Conduct annual reviews and publish technology platform benchmarks.
Design and deliver training sessions to educate employees about new and updated policies and procedures.
Review customer control requests to confirm compliance including mapping controls to authoritative sources (e.g. NIST Cybersecurity Framework ISO-27001 Center for Internet Security (CIS) Critical Security Controls).
Maintain and update basic SOX and enhanced controls.

Otis is the worlds leading elevator and escalator manufacturing installation and service company. We move 2 billion people every day and maintain approximately 2.2 million customer units worldwide the industrys largest Service portfolio.
You may recognize our products in some of the worlds most famous landmarks including the Eiffel Tower Empire State Building Burj Khalifa and the Petronas Twin Towers! We are 69000 people strong including engineers digital technology experts sales and functional specialists as well as factory and field technicians all committed to meeting the diverse needs of our customers and passengers in more than 200 countries and territories worldwide.
